SLM Corporation (NASDAQ:SLM) Short Interest Update

SLM Corporation (NASDAQ:SLMGet Free Report) was the recipient of a large increase in short interest in February. As of February 13th, there was short interest totaling 17,286,082 shares, an increase of 36.0% from the January 29th total of 12,710,595 shares. Based on an average daily volume of 3,030,006 shares, the short-interest ratio is presently 5.7 days. Currently, 8.8% of the shares of the company are short sold. SLM Stock Down 0.5%

SLM stock opened at $19.09 on Wednesday. The firm has a 50-day moving average price of $25.65 and a 200-day moving average price of $27.33. SLM has a 12 month low of $17.77 and a 12 month high of $34.97. The company has a current ratio of 1.28, a quick ratio of 1.24 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 2.44. The stock has a market capitalization of $3.78 billion, a P/E ratio of 5.50,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.85 and a beta of 1.18.

SLM (NASDAQ:SLMG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, January 22nd. The credit services provider reported $1.12 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.95 by $0.17. SLM had a net margin of 26.04% and a return on equity of 34.79%. The business had revenue of $1.31 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$383.43 million. During the same period in the prior year, the company earned $0.50 EPS. SLM has set its FY 2026 guidance at 2.700-2.800 EPS. As a group, equities research analysts anticipate that SLM will post 3.07 EPS for the current fiscal year.

SLM Announces Dividend

The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, March 16th. Shareholders of record on Thursday, March 5th will be given a $0.13 dividend.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, March 5th. This represents a $0.52 annualized dividend and a yield of 2.7%. SLM’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 14.99%.

SLM Company Profile

SLM Corporation, operating as Sallie Mae Bank, is a leading U.S.-based consumer banking company specializing in education financing and related banking products. The company provides a range of private student loans for undergraduate and graduate studies, Parent PLUS loans, and specialized financing for career and certificate programs. In addition to its core lending services, Sallie Mae offers deposit products including savings accounts, checking accounts, money market accounts, certificates of deposit, and credit cards tailored to students and young adults.

Founded in 1972 as the Student Loan Marketing Association—a government-sponsored enterprise—Sallie Mae was privatized in 2004 and has since focused on expanding its private education loan offerings and digital banking solutions.
